Taxonomy
Aeschna (Cyrtosoma) ephippigera was named by Burmeister (1839). It is extant.
It was recombined as Anax ephippiger by Gentilini and Peters (1993); it was recombined as Hemianax ephippiger by Steinmann (1997).
